com.esri.arcgis.geoprocessing.tools.spatialstatisticstools
Class CollectEventsRendered

java.lang.Object
  extended by com.esri.arcgis.geoprocessing.AbstractGPTool
      extended by com.esri.arcgis.geoprocessing.tools.spatialstatisticstools.CollectEventsRendered
All Implemented Interfaces:
GPTool

public class CollectEventsRendered
extends AbstractGPTool

Converts event data to weighted point data and then applies a graduated circle rendering to the resultant count field. The Collect Events with Rendering tool is contained in the Spatial Statistics Tools tool box.

Usage tips:


Field Summary
 
Fields inherited from class com.esri.arcgis.geoprocessing.AbstractGPTool
vals
 
Constructor Summary
CollectEventsRendered()
          Creates the Collect Events with Rendering tool with defaults.
CollectEventsRendered(Object inputIncidentFeatures, Object outputLayerFile, Object outputWeightedPointFeatureClass)
          Creates the Collect Events with Rendering tool with the required parameters.
 
Method Summary
 Object getInputIncidentFeatures()
          Returns the Input Incident Features parameter of this tool .
 Object getOutputLayerFile()
          Returns the Output Layer File parameter of this tool .
 Object getOutputWeightedPointFeatureClass()
          Returns the Output Weighted Point Feature Class parameter of this tool .
 String getToolboxAlias()
          Returns the alias of the tool box containing this tool.
 String getToolboxName()
          Returns the name of the tool box containing this tool.
 String getToolName()
          Returns the name of this tool.
 void setInputIncidentFeatures(Object inputIncidentFeatures)
          Sets the Input Incident Features parameter of this tool .
 void setOutputLayerFile(Object outputLayerFile)
          Sets the Output Layer File parameter of this tool .
 void setOutputWeightedPointFeatureClass(Object outputWeightedPointFeatureClass)
          Sets the Output Weighted Point Feature Class parameter of this tool .
 
Methods inherited from class com.esri.arcgis.geoprocessing.AbstractGPTool
getParameterValues, toString
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
 

Constructor Detail

CollectEventsRendered

public CollectEventsRendered()
Creates the Collect Events with Rendering tool with defaults.

Initializes the array of tool parameters with the default values specified when the tool was created.


CollectEventsRendered

public CollectEventsRendered(Object inputIncidentFeatures,
                             Object outputLayerFile,
                             Object outputWeightedPointFeatureClass)
Creates the Collect Events with Rendering tool with the required parameters.

Initializes the array of tool parameters with the values as specified for the required parameters and with the default values for the other parameters.

Parameters:
inputIncidentFeatures - the features representing event or incident data.
outputLayerFile - the layer file (.lyr) to store the graduate circle rendering information.
outputWeightedPointFeatureClass - the output feature class to contain the weighted point data.
Method Detail

getInputIncidentFeatures

public Object getInputIncidentFeatures()
Returns the Input Incident Features parameter of this tool . This parameter is the features representing event or incident data. This is a required parameter.

Returns:
the Input Incident Features

setInputIncidentFeatures

public void setInputIncidentFeatures(Object inputIncidentFeatures)
Sets the Input Incident Features parameter of this tool . This parameter is the features representing event or incident data. This is a required parameter.

Parameters:
inputIncidentFeatures - the features representing event or incident data.

getOutputLayerFile

public Object getOutputLayerFile()
Returns the Output Layer File parameter of this tool . This parameter is the layer file (.lyr) to store the graduate circle rendering information. This is a required parameter.

Returns:
the Output Layer File

setOutputLayerFile

public void setOutputLayerFile(Object outputLayerFile)
Sets the Output Layer File parameter of this tool . This parameter is the layer file (.lyr) to store the graduate circle rendering information. This is a required parameter.

Parameters:
outputLayerFile - the layer file (.lyr) to store the graduate circle rendering information.

getOutputWeightedPointFeatureClass

public Object getOutputWeightedPointFeatureClass()
Returns the Output Weighted Point Feature Class parameter of this tool . This parameter is the output feature class to contain the weighted point data. This is a required parameter.

Returns:
the Output Weighted Point Feature Class

setOutputWeightedPointFeatureClass

public void setOutputWeightedPointFeatureClass(Object outputWeightedPointFeatureClass)
Sets the Output Weighted Point Feature Class parameter of this tool . This parameter is the output feature class to contain the weighted point data. This is a required parameter.

Parameters:
outputWeightedPointFeatureClass - the output feature class to contain the weighted point data.

getToolName

public String getToolName()
Returns the name of this tool.

Returns:
the tool name

getToolboxName

public String getToolboxName()
Returns the name of the tool box containing this tool.

Returns:
the tool box name

getToolboxAlias

public String getToolboxAlias()
Returns the alias of the tool box containing this tool.

Returns:
the tool box alias